    The behaviour of unbonded post-tensioned one-way concrete slabs is investigated experimentally and numerically in this paper. Two tests were conducted by the authors to measure the strains in the tendon during the post-tensioning stage and during the ultimate load test. The slabs …

    In some instances the most economical design can be achieved with a post-tensioned floor slab, using unbonded tendons, supported on long-span post-tensioned beams with bonded tendons. Post-tensioned floor construction can also be combined with conventional reinforced concrete slabs to extend the range of concrete floor options.
